273
274         /* timeout := RTO * 3.5
275          *
276          * 3.5 = 1+2+0.5 to wait for two retransmits.
277          *
278          * RATIONALE: if FIN arrived and we entered TIME-WAIT state,
279          * our ACK acking that FIN can be lost. If N subsequent retransmitted
280          * FINs (or previous seqments) are lost (probability of such event
281          * is p^(N+1), where p is probability to lose single packet and
282          * time to detect the loss is about RTO*(2^N - 1) with exponential
283          * backoff). Normal timewait length is calculated so, that we
284          * waited at least for one retransmitted FIN (maximal RTO is 120sec).
285          * [ BTW Linux. following BSD, violates this requirement waiting
286          *   only for 60sec, we should wait at least for 240 secs.
287          *   Well, 240 consumes too much of resources 8)
288          * ]
289          * This interval is not reduced to catch old duplicate and
290          * responces to our wandering segments living for two MSLs.
291          * However, if we use PAWS to detect
292          * old duplicates, we can reduce the interval to bounds required
293          * by RTO, rather than MSL. So, if peer understands PAWS, we
294          * kill tw bucket after 3.5*RTO (it is important that this number
295          * is greater than TS tick!) and detect old duplicates with help
296          * of PAWS.
297          */
